Fitness to Fly - A Medical Guide for Pilots is a preventive-medicine handbook. This guide will empower you to limit your health risks, to set your own goals and strategies to maintain your fitness to fly with a balanced lifestyle. The ICAO Medical Manual: Chapter 12 In addition to examining the hearing performance of an applicant, it should only take a few minutes for the Medical Examiner to ascertain the absence of ear and nasal dysfunctionor pathology. The examination should includenasal passages, using anasal speculum or an otoscope. Medical Examiners' - Medical Manual | Part 3 - Clinical Aviation Medicine 1. This handbook is intended to close the gap between pilots ™ medical requirements in order to fly and the preventive measures that can help them fulfill those requirements. The recommendations contained in this guide are also applicable for cabin crew, air traffic controllers and anyone working within the aviation industry.
